褲 | ||
fu3
|
||
trousers; pants Default PoS: Additional PoS: Stroke count: 15
Level: 2
This character is used in both Cantonese and Mandarin/Standard written Chinese. |

中碼褲 zung1 maa5 fu3 = [n] medium sized trousers 底衫褲 dai2 saam1 fu3 = undergarment 粵 長褲 coeng4 fu3 = trousers 短褲 dyun2 fu3 = shorts 牛仔褲 ngau4 zai2 fu3 = jeans, blue jeans 三角褲 saam1 gok3 fu3 = briefs; panties 貼身短褲 tip3 san1 dyun2 fu3 = panties 底褲 dai2 fu3 = underpants; (mahjong) three of sticks/bamboo [alternate] 粵 泳褲 wing6 fu3 = swim trunks 褲腳 fu3 goek3 = the bottom of a trouser leg; trouser legs 粵 褲袋 fu3 doi6*2 = a trouser pocket 粵 熱褲 jit6 fu3 = hot pants, short shorts 開襠褲 hoi1 long6 fu3 = open-seat pants; split pants; crotchless pants 粵 套褲 tou3 fu3 = outer garment; leg sheaths without hips tied over trousers 內褲 noi6 fu3 = briefs, underpants, panties, knickers 衫褲 saam1 fu3 = suit (matching top and bottom as in sport clothing) 粵 連衫褲 lin4 saam1 fu3 = boiler suit 跑步衫褲 paau2 bou6 saam1 fu3 = tracksuit 粵 足球衫褲 zuk1 kau4 saam1 fu3 = tracksuit 粵 褲頭 fu3 tau4 = waist (part of a pair of pants) 粵 西褲 sai1 fu3 = trousers 連褲襪 lin4 fu3 mat6 = pantyhose; tights 褲襪 fu3 mat6 = pantyhose; tights 內衣褲 noi6 ji1 fu3 = underwear 波褲 bo1 fu3 = exercise pants; sports pant 粵 運動褲 wan6 dung6 fu3 = exercise pants 球褲 kau4 fu3 = exercise pants 褲穿窿 fu3 cyun1 lung4*1 = having no money (lit, "having a hole in one's trousers") 褲頭帶 fu3 tau4 daai3*2 = a belt (for the trousers) 粵 吊褲帶 diu3 fu3 daai3*2 = galluses; suspender; suspenders 褲子 fu3 zi2 = trousers, pants 褲腿 fu3 teoi2 = trouser legs 褲髀 fu3 bei2 = trouser legs 粵 褲襠 fu3 long6 = crotch (in a pair of trousers) 褲骨 fu3 gwat1 = the creases pressed into trouser pants legs 粵 甩褲 lat1 fu3 = to drop one's trousers ("to drop trou") 粵 褲鍊 fu3 lin6*2 = the zipper on a pair of trousers 粵 摺高褲腳 zip3 gou1 fu3 goek3 = rolled up trouser cuffs 粵 除褲隔渣 ceoi4 fu3 gaak3 zaa1 = describes someone who has a miserly appearance 粵 臘腸褲 laap6 coeng4*2 fu3 = fashionable trousers which have extremely narrow legs (lit., "sausage pants") 粵 短裙褲 dyun2 kwan4 fu3 = a skort 褲浪 fu3 long6 = crotch (in a pair of trousers) 粵 低腰褲 dai1 jiu1 fu3 = low-rise jeans; low waist jeans 漏褲 lau6 fu3 = sagging pants; beltless pants 丁字褲 ding1 zi6 fu3 = a thong 押高褲腳 ngaap3/jaap3 gou1 fu3 goek3 = to roll up the trouser cuffs 粵 板仔褲 baan2 zai2 fu3 = Hip Hop or skateboard trousers/pants 瀨屎褲 laai6 si2 fu3 = Hip Hop or skateboard trousers/pants 喇叭褲 laa3 baa1 fu3 = bell-bottom pants / trousers 衫褲鞋襪 saam1 fu3 haai4 mat6 = clothes 粵 勒緊褲頭 lak6 gan2 fu3 tau4 = take austerity measures; cut down on spending to save money 輸到甩褲 syu1 dou3 lat1 fu3 = to lose heavily 粵 抬棺材甩褲 toi4 gun1 coi4 lat1 fu3 = extremely embarrassing 粵 |

Showing all 4 examples containing 褲
條褲好似長噉啲。 粵
The trousers look like somewhat too long. [噉 means 'to some level/degree' in this sentence.]
我𠱓你幾耐你先肯著返條褲呀? 粵
How long did I have to nag you before you agreed to put your pants back on?
